Output 175552d21ad63f4223fd985bf74321ac7586089a16cad6656385c128a115ff91:0

value
60525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 841b5a44d05d84e6fabbf2ab00dddd6d40354196 OP_EQUAL
address
3DjXtMjFhytcKowTg7w1KeAnfyTzbL7wZ5
transaction
175552d21ad63f4223fd985bf74321ac7586089a16cad6656385c128a115ff91
spent
true